Time the record covers

At most 6.1 million years on record.

The one occurrence read is dated to somewhere between 143.1 Mya and 137.05 Mya, which is a dating window rather than a span.

Late Jurassic — about 0 of 1 occurrenceEarly Cretaceous — about 1 of 1 occurrenceEarly Cretaceous143–143 Mya — about 0.0 occurrences143–143 Mya — about 0.0 occurrences143–142 Mya — about 0.0 occurrences142–142 Mya — about 0.0 occurrences142–142 Mya — about 0.0 occurrences142–142 Mya — about 0.0 occurrences142–141 Mya — about 0.0 occurrences141–141 Mya — about 0.0 occurrences141–141 Mya — about 0.0 occurrences141–141 Mya — about 0.0 occurrences141–141 Mya — about 0.0 occurrences141–140 Mya — about 0.0 occurrences140–140 Mya — about 0.0 occurrences140–140 Mya — about 0.0 occurrences140–140 Mya — about 0.0 occurrences140–139 Mya — about 0.0 occurrences139–139 Mya — about 0.0 occurrences139–139 Mya — about 0.0 occurrences139–139 Mya — about 0.0 occurrences139–138 Mya — about 0.0 occurrences138–138 Mya — about 0.0 occurrences138–138 Mya — about 0.0 occurrences138–138 Mya — about 0.0 occurrences138–137 Mya — about 0.0 occurrences137–137 Mya — about 0.0 occurrences137–137 Mya — about 0.0 occurrences143.6 Mya136.6 Mya

1 occurrence of Chariocrinus japonicus on record, most of them in the Early Cretaceous.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
